Corporate Membership
GCCE Corporate Membership is open to companies and businesses directly engaged in Ghana’s clean energy transition, such as:
● Renewable energy developers and service companies (solar, wind, biomass, hydro, nuclear, etc.).
● Electric mobility and clean transportation companies.
● Oil and Gas IPPs and service, exploration and production companies committed to sustainability.
● Propane and LPG companies.
● Energy efficiency and sustainable technology providers.
● Engineering, Procurement, and Construction (EPC) firms.
● Financial institutions, investment funds, and advisory firms.
● Green technology companies and start-ups.

Individual Membership
GCCE Individual Membership is open to professionals, practitioners, researchers, students, and advocates committed to advancing Ghana’s clean energy transition, including:
● Energy professionals, engineers, consultants, technical experts, and innovators
● Policy advocates, sustainability professionals, entrepreneurs, and climate leaders
● Researchers, academics, and students with an interest in clean energy
